Monument record TQ 84 SW 312 - Kentish Gun Belt Light Anti Aircraft (Diver) Battery 115
Summary
Site of temporary light anti aircraft (Diver) battery at Frittenden which was occupied from 24th-28th June 1944. This had been part of the second deployment of anti aircraft equipment to the Kentish Gun Belt. Each battery consisted of two 40mm light anti aircraft guns deployed to sites which already had adequate troop accommodation, and it was manned by 129 Regiment of 102 Brigade. This was one of 38 sites which were redeployed within 4 days of being set up.
